AI Summary
-
Reenacts sections 25-43-4.101 through 25-43-4.108 of the Mississippi Small Business Regulatory Flexibility Act, which establishes procedures for reviewing proposed regulations affecting small businesses.
-
Defines "small business" as a for-profit entity with fewer than 100 full-time employees or gross annual sales/revenues under $10,000,000.
-
Creates a 12-member Small Business Regulatory Review Committee appointed by the Governor, Lieutenant Governor, and Speaker of the House to review proposed rules and provide recommendations to agencies.
-
Requires state agencies to prepare economic impact statements for proposed permanent rules, including analysis of effects on small businesses and consideration of less costly regulatory alternatives.
-
Extends the repeal date of the Small Business Regulatory Flexibility Act from July 1, 2016 to July 1, 2019.
